Fancy Folding - Easier than you think!

This fancy fold card wasn't too difficult to make.  The trick is to use 12" x 12" paper, a good paper cutter like the Tabletop Paper Cutter, an Exacto knife with mat (like the Stampin' Pierce Mat), and just a little patience.


Another important detail for making a beautiful card like this, is having a great set of decorative papers that match each other well.  I used some of Stampin' Up!'s Designer Series Paper, which already does all the work of coordinating colors for me - it's so easy to use!


For the base paper, I have to admit, I did not have the color I wanted on hand.  I had only Whisper White card stock, but I wanted the paper to have more of an aged look.  So, using my handy-dandy Stamping Sponges, I was able to ink on a color that matched the palette I was using.  Presto-chango!  Stamping Sponges + Stampin' Pad = beautiful, matching paper!
